Output e580fcb7d93514061aafb65fd55333d5409deb8e73c7a36a773d1a5155e855a1:1

value
58249222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6e447bd19eb38d6c418f46eea26bf6df511cdf9 OP_EQUAL
address
3KpfBiQ4LhSUHGBpQzTZBBvWBgKUjp6WZe
transaction
e580fcb7d93514061aafb65fd55333d5409deb8e73c7a36a773d1a5155e855a1
spent
true